The Future of Brand Content Management

WPP Open Pro promises to rewrite the playbook for digital marketing with its suite of enterprise-grade tools. Designed to empower brands to plan, create, and publish content more efficiently, it integrates seamlessly into existing marketing workflows. This innovation is crucial as it taps into the deeper understanding of consumer behavior and market trends.

According to WPP, brands can expect a streamlined approach that incorporates invaluable data and effective campaign management techniques.
